Gladys Rosa Zender de Meier is a Swiss-Peruvian model and beauty queen. She and her husband Enrique Antonio Meier Cresci Sr., also known as Antonio Meier, have four children together namely Sibylle Meier Zender, Karina Meier Zender, Antonio Meier Zender Jr. and Christian Dietrich Meier Zender.

Gladys was born in Contamana, Loreto, Peru to Eduardo Zender Honigman and Rosa Urbina di Negro. Eduardo is Swiss while Rosa is Peruvian.

Aside from being the first Miss Universe from Peru, Gladys is also one of the only two winners of the title who were minors during their coronation. Here are 13 more things about her:

TIMELINE

1957

  1. On July 6, 1957, she represented Loreto at Miss Peru 1957 and competed against 14 other candidates at Teatro Municipal in Lima. She won the title.
  2. On July 19, 1957, she represented Peru at Miss Universe 1957 and competed against 31 other candidates at the Long Beach Municipal Auditorium in Long Beach, California, United States. She won the title.
  3. On August 10, 1957, she was welcomed by thousands of Peruvians when she arrived at the Aeropuerto Internacional de Limatambo in San Isidro.
  4. On September 25, 1957, she traveled to Buenos Aires, Argentina.
  5. On October 19, 1957, she turned 18.

1958

  1. In March 1958, she accompanied Juan Carlos de Borbon during his time as a trainee aboard Spain’s insignia ship, the Sebastian Elcano.
  2. On July 5, 1958, she crowned her successor Miss Peru 1958 Beatriz Boluarte at Teatro Municipal in Lima.
  3. On July 25, 1958, she crowned her successor Miss Universe 1958 Luz Marina Zuluaga at the Long Beach Municipal Auditorium.
